Meghan Markle Reportedly Plans To ‘Regularly’ See Her Mother Despite Relocating Back To The UK With Prince Harry

Meghan Markle reportedly has plans to see her mother, Doria Ragland, regularly, despite her move back to the UK with her husband, Prince Harry, and their kids.
The Sussexes recently stunned many when they announced their return to Britain, years after they stepped down as senior working royals and relocated to the US.
Now, Meghan Markle and Prince Harry are back, with reports indicating they are currently staying in the famous Cotswolds.
According to GB News, Meghan is not going to let distance prevent her from seeing her mother, Doria, “regularly.”
The actress and her family are already settling nicely after arriving in the UK on Wednesday, and are setting up camp in the Cotswolds, where Prince Archie and Princess Lilibet appear to have been enrolled in a pricey prep school already.
However, while Harry reportedly plans to stick around by taking on a “full-time dad role,” Meghan’s As Ever brand will reportedly have her adopt a more “come and go” approach, as she would likely be making a lot of trips back to California due to her business obligations.
“Meghan plans to see her mom regularly. They’re incredibly close,” a source confirmed to People Magazine about the duchess’s plans.
The Sussexes’ move back to Britain comes after Ragland marked her 70th birthday in California. Long considered the family’s emotional anchor, she has developed a close bond with Harry, providing a maternal presence for the duke, who has often openly grieved the absence of his own mother, Princess Diana.
